linux系统中网站服务程序(web服务/httpd服务)
1、什么是网站服务?
我们平时访问的网站服务就是web网络服务,一般是指允许用户通过浏览器访问到互联网中各种资源的服务。
web网络服务是一种被动的服务程序,即只有接收到互联网中其他主机发出的请求后才会相应,最终用于提供服务程序的web服务器会通过HTTP(超文本传输协议)或HTTPS(安全超文本传输协议)把请求的内容传送给用户。
2、常用的web服务程序有哪些?
- IIS(Internet Information Services), Windows默认使用,一种图形化的网站管理工具。
- Nginx,2004俄罗斯,一款轻量级的网站服务软件
- Apache,很高市场占有率的web服务程序。
3、 安装apache服务程序,(Apache服务的软件包名称为httpd)
[root@PC1linuxprobe test]# yum install httpd -y
4、启用apache前页面(此处是rhel7版本,打开火狐浏览器,在地址栏输入:http://127.0.01,按回车)
4、启用http服务程序并且加入开机自动启动项
[root@PC1linuxprobe test]# systemctl start httpd
[root@PC1linuxprobe test]# systemctl enable httpd
ln -s '/usr/lib/systemd/system/httpd.service' '/etc/systemd/system/multi-user.target.wants/httpd.service'
5、测试启动http服务后的apache页面,可以看到apache首页
(提供web服务的httpd服务程序的默认页面)